arouse Click here to Play sound

verb
  1. call forth (emotions, feelings, and responses); "arouse pity"; "raise a smile"; "evoke sympathy"
    Synonyms: elicit, enkindle, evoke, fire, kindle, provoke, raise
  2. stop sleeping; "She woke up to the sound of the alarm clock"
    Synonyms: awake, awaken, come alive, wake, waken, wake up Antonyms: fall asleep, dope off, flake out, drift off, nod off, drop off, doze off, drowse off
  3. evoke or call forth, with or as if by magic; "raise the specter of unemployment"; "he conjured wild birds in the air"; "stir a disturbance"; "call down the spirits from the mountain"
    Synonyms: bring up, call down, call forth, conjure, conjure up, evoke, invoke, put forward, raise, stir
